Introduction

The Avalanche9000 upgrade has officially launched on the Avalanche mainnet, marking a pivotal moment for the network's scalability and developer accessibility. This upgrade introduces critical enhancements to streamline Layer-1 blockchain deployments and reduce operational costs—factors that could significantly influence AVAX's market performance.

FAQs

1. What makes Avalanche9000 unique?

It’s the network’s largest upgrade, optimizing costs, speed, and subnet customization for diverse applications.

2. How does the Etna upgrade benefit validators?

Reduces staking hardware costs and eliminates main-chain validation for subnets.
